 The impact of this pandemic is even higher within the South-East Asian Region where spending per capita on health is extremely low. an equivalent is true for India, with a further attribute of being the highest Asian country in terms of the spread of Coronavirus infection. a bit like every crisis, the marginalized communities are suffering aggravated hardships. this is often not just in terms of risk of infection, but also in their inability to deal with preventive measures that are implemented by the govt .


On 24 March 2020, the govt of India declared a nationwide lockdown, which has been estimated to be the most important and most stringent lockdown within the world, as per the reports from Oxford Covid-19 Government Response Tracker. To curb the spread of Covid-19 most educational institutions were the primary ones to be pack up in mid of March. It’s still difficult to predict when schools, colleges, and universities will reopen and performance normally.
